I have created a plugin that displays playcount statistics from last.fm (similar to the foo_silk plugin). When installed the plugin creates a new tab in the "Playing Track" panel (viewable via the Now Playing node or as a separate tab configured via the Panel Layout button by the search box). It works with MusicBee 2 or above



it can show the top 20/50/100 playcounts over 12 Months; 6 Months; 3 Months; 1 Month; 1 Week for your:
- albums
- artists
- tracks
right click on the panel to change the settings

Installation
for MusicBee version 3.0+:
unzip the plugin: https://getmusicbee.com/download/plugins/mb_LastFmStatsPlugin.zip
- copy the files to the Plugins sub-folder of MusicBee
